Dembo, Richard – Journal of Drug Education, 1978
Students in a New York City inner city junior high school were surveyed in 1976. Findings imply that substance abuse prevention programs will be enhanced by a focus on life-style commitment, rather than on such things as drug use per se. (Author)

Austin, Sidney F. – Journal of Cooperative Education, 1977
How does one develop a fair distribution of equitable work loads for faculty involved in operating a cooperative education program? Attempts to specify the responsibilities required, estimate the amount of time needed to meet these responsibilities, and equate this time with the time required for meeting normal classroom requirements.
